Gibraltar
On March 1, 2026, the Government of Gibraltar announced the acquisition of three authoritative legal opinions confirming that the UK-EU treaty concerning Gibraltar makes no concessions of legal sovereignty to Spain or any other entity.

All three experts concurred that the treaty does not cede any legal sovereignty over Gibraltar.
The Government stated that these opinions corroborate its analysis, as well as that of the Attorney General and the UK Government. Chief Minister Fabian Picardo is expected to reference these opinions during the upcoming parliamentary debate on the treaty's ratification.
